BEEF LOMBARDI

This recipe is from a magazine I read not too long ago. Since I had never heard of the word Lombardi, I did some 'research' and found that there is a restaurant called Lombardi's. Lombardi's claims to be America's oldest pizzeria (it opened in 1897 in New York). It is still popular because of its "beautiful, smoky-crusted pizza with fresh tomatoes and mozzarella. The genius of this pizza starts with the crust, which is black and crispy on the underside, but gives way to a wonderfully soft, yeasty interior." So, I'm pretty sure that this recipe was inspired by Lombardi's pizza! It is pretty spicy and doesn't taste 'pizza-y' but I like it!

Provided by BeccaB3c

Categories     One Dish Meal

Time 1h

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 15



Beef Lombardi image

Steps:

  • Cook ground beef until no longer pink, then drain.
  • Stir in diced tomatoes, diced tomatoes with green chilies, sugar, salt, and pepper.
  • Cook for 5 minutes.
  • Add tomato paste and bay leaf, and simmer for 30 minutes.
  • Cook the egg noodles according to package directions; drain.
  • Combine cooked noodles, chopped green onions, and sour cream until well blended.
  • Place noodle mixture in bottom of a 13 by 9 inch baking baking dish lightly coated with cooking spray.
  • Top with beef mixture; sprinkle evenly with cheeses.
  • Cover with aluminum foil and bake at 350° for 35 minutes.
  • Uncover and bake 5 minutes more.
  • Enjoy!
  • If you want, you can garnish it with fresh parsley sprigs!

Nutrition Facts : Calories 369.7, Fat 18.7, SaturatedFat 9.6, Cholesterol 92.6, Sodium 1653.8, Carbohydrate 23.8, Fiber 3, Sugar 8.2, Protein 27.8

1 lb lean ground beef
1 (14 1/2 ounce) can diced tomatoes
1 (10 ounce) can diced tomatoes with mild green chilies (I used a 14/5 ounce can)
2 teaspoons sugar
2 teaspoons salt
1/4 teaspoon black pepper, freshly ground
1 (6 ounce) can tomato paste
1 bay leaf
6 ounces medium egg noodles
6 green onions, chopped
1 cup reduced-fat sour cream
4 ounces shredded reduced-fat mozzarella cheese
1/2-1 cup shredded reduced-fat cheddar cheese
1/2-1 cup shredded parmesan cheese
cooking spray

BEEF LOMBARDI

Taken from America's Test Kitchen, Cook's Country April/May 2016 page 21. This is an awesome beef casserole dish. (To make ahead: The casserole can be fully assembled minus the Colby Jack, cooled completely, covered, and refrigerated for up to 24 hours. To serve, sprinkle with Colby Jack and increase baking time to 45 - 50 minutes)

Provided by Party of four

Categories     < 4 Hours

Time 1h15m

Yield 6-8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 14



Beef Lombardi image

Steps:

  • Adjust oven rack to middle position and heat oven to 350 degrees. Grease 13 by 9 inch baking dish. Heat oil in 12-inch non stick skillet over medium-high heat until just smoking. Add beef, onion, 1 teaspoon salt, and 1 teaspoon pepper and cook, breaking up pieces with spoon, until beef is cooked through, about 8 minutes.
  • Stir in tomato paste and garlic and cook until fragrant, about 30 seconds. Stir in tomatoes and cook until most liquid has evaporated, 3 - 5 minutes. Remove from heat and set aside.
  • Meanwhile, bring 4 quarts water to boil in large pot. Add noodles and 1 tablespoon salt and cook, stirring often, for 3 minutes. Reserve 2 cups cooking water, then drain noodles.
  • Whisk sour cream, cream cheese, cornstarch, and 1/2 cup reserved cooking water together in now-empty pot until smooth. Stir in scallions, noodles, remaining 1.25 cups cooking water, and 3/4 teaspoon salt.
  • Spread noodle mixture in even layer in prepared baking dish. Spread beef mixture evenly over noodles. Sprinkle Colby Jack evenly over top. Bake until bubbling around edges and cheese is spotty brown, 25 - 30 minutes. Let cool for 15 minutes. Serve.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 752.6, Fat 40.1, SaturatedFat 20.5, Cholesterol 176.5, Sodium 440.2, Carbohydrate 62.4, Fiber 5, Sugar 12.8, Protein 38.3

1 tablespoon olive oil
1 lb lean ground beef (90% lean)
1 onion, chopped
3 tablespoons tomato paste
4 garlic cloves, minced
3 (10 ounce) cans ro-tel original diced tomatoes and green chilies, drained
12 ounces wide egg noodles
1 1/4 cups sour cream
4 ounces cream cheese, softenened
1 tablespoon cornstarch
4 scallions, sliced thin
8 ounces colby-monterey jack cheese, shredded (2 cups)
salt
pepper
